Why Cheniere Energy (LNG) Is Down 9.4% After Posting a Q1 Net Loss Amid Record Exports – And What's Next

In early May 2026, Cheniere Energy reported first-quarter results showing revenue of US$5,868 million but a net loss of US$3,502 million, alongside full‑year 2026 net income guidance of US$0.1 billion to US$0.6 billion and completion of a share repurchase program totaling 54,408,478 shares for about US$8.72 billion. Constellation Energy (CEG) Q1 EPS Surge Tests Bullish Earnings Growth Narratives

Constellation Energy (CEG) opened Q1 2026 with revenue of US$11.1 billion and basic EPS of US$4.49, alongside net income of US$1.6 billion. The trailing twelve months provide a broader backdrop, with revenue of US$29.9 billion, basic EPS of US$11.73 and net income of US$3.8 billion. The company has seen quarterly revenue range from US$5.4 billion to US$6.8 billion across 2024 and 2025, with basic EPS moving between US$0.38 and US$2.97 over that stretch. US Stock Market Today S&P 500 Futures Rise As Inflation Jitters Persist

The Morning Bull - US Market Morning Update Wednesday, May, 13 2026 E mini S&P 500 and Nasdaq 100 futures are pointing higher this morning, even as investors digest another hot US inflation print. Headline CPI is running at 3.8% year over year and core CPI at 2.8%, with a 0.6% monthly rise in overall prices that largely reflects more expensive energy and housing. Cunard’s 2028 Four Queens Program And What It Means For Carnival Investors

Cunard, Carnival's British luxury cruise brand, has outlined its 2028 program featuring 190 voyages across 36 countries and 125 ports. The schedule includes the "Four Queens Celebration" in Liverpool, marking the first gathering of all four Cunard ships in one port. The program also introduces more immersive itineraries and expanded Signature Packages focused on elevated onboard experiences. How Taylor Morrison’s Earnings Beat and Backlog Strength Will Impact Taylor Morrison Home (TMHC) Investors

Taylor Morrison Home recently reported quarterly revenue of US$1.39 billion that exceeded analyst expectations, alongside stronger-than-forecast earnings per share and adjusted operating income, even as revenue declined year on year. Following these results, multiple analysts highlighted the company’s improving sold backlog, leaner unsold inventory, and margin support from its Yardly build-to-rent and active adult housing segments as key strengths.
